Choosing the proper roofing contractor is a critical determination for any homeowner. Your roof protects your home from the elements, contributes to energy effectivity, and impacts property value. A poorly done roofing job can lead to leaks, structural damage, and costly repairs. To make sure quality and reliability, it’s necessary to select a contractor who’s experienced, licensed, and trustworthy. Right here’s a step-by-step guide that can assist you choose the right roofing contractor on your home.
1. Verify Licensing and Insurance
Before anything else, make positive the contractor holds the required licenses required by your state or local municipality. A licensed roofer has met certain industry standards and laws, providing you with peace of mind. Additionally, ask for proof of insurance, including each liability and worker’s compensation coverage. This protects you in case of accidents or damages throughout the project.
2. Look for Local Expertise
Hiring a local contractor has a number of advantages. Local companies are more familiar with regional roofing codes, weather patterns, and suppliers. They’re additionally more likely to be available in the event you need future maintenance or repairs. A well-established local roofer will have a track record you possibly can simply confirm through community references and local reviews.
3. Check References and Reviews
Online evaluations on platforms like Google, Yelp, and the Better Business Bureau (BBB) provide valuable insights into a contractor’s reputation. Look for consistent patterns—each positive and negative. Don’t hesitate to ask the contractor for a list of current customers. Call or visit a number of references to get a firsthand account of their experiences. Had been they happy with the workmanship? Did the project keep within budget and timeline?
4. Get A number of Estimates
It’s smart to get a minimum of three written estimates from totally different contractors. This offers you a transparent understanding of the market rate and helps determine unusually high or low bids. Be wary of extremely low offers, as they could indicate reduce corners or subpar materials. When evaluating quotes, consider factors like material quality, labor costs, timelines, warranties, and payment terms.
5. Assessment the Contract Completely
A professional roofing contractor ought to provide a transparent, detailed contract. It ought to define the scope of work, materials for use, project timeline, payment schedule, and warranty terms. Never sign a blank or obscure contract. Make positive everything you discussed is included in writing. If you’re not sure about any part of the agreement, ask questions or seek legal advice.
6. Ask About Warranties
A reputable roofing contractor should offer both a manufacturer’s warranty and a workmanship warranty. The manufacturer’s warranty covers defects in roofing supplies, while the workmanship warranty ensures the quality of the installation. A robust warranty demonstrates that the contractor stands behind their work and is committed to customer satisfaction.
7. Evaluate Communication and Professionalism
Pay attention to how the contractor communicates from your first interaction. Are they responsive, courteous, and willing to answer your questions? Do they arrive on time for appointments and provide requested information promptly? Professionalism and good communication are robust indicators of how the contractor will handle your project.
8. Beware of Storm Chasers and Scams
After major storms, some areas entice out-of-town contractors who supply fast, low-cost fixes and disappear once the job is done. These so-called “storm chasers” typically lack proper licensing and deliver poor-quality work. Stick with contractors who’ve a permanent business address, established reputation, and verifiable references.
9. Trust Your Instincts
Lastly, trust your gut feeling. If something feels off throughout your interactions with a contractor, don’t ignore it. Your roof is a significant investment, and you need to work with somebody who makes you are feeling confident in your choice.
Selecting the precise roofing contractor takes time, research, and diligence, but the results are definitely worth the effort. A reliable roofer will provide quality workmanship, long-lasting results, and a trouble-free experience. Take the time to make an informed resolution, and your home will be well-protected for years to come.
